    Getting There

    Car

    If you're traveling by car, start from the center of Kota Bharu. Head southwest on Jalan Sultan Yahya Petra towards Jalan Ismail, then turn left onto Jalan Kebun Sultan. Continue straight until you reach the junction with Jalan Padang Tembak. Turn right and follow the road, which will lead you directly to the Kelantan River area. The total drive time is approximately 15 minutes, depending on traffic.

    Public Bus

    For those using public transportation, take the local bus from the Kota Bharu Bus Terminal. Look for buses heading towards the Bank Pembangunan area; these usually stop near the Kelantan River. The bus fare is approximately RM 2-3. The journey may take around 30-40 minutes. Ensure you ask the driver to let you know when you reach the Kelantan River stop.

    Taxi or Ride-Hailing Service

    If you prefer a more direct route, consider taking a taxi or using a ride-hailing app like Grab. Simply enter 'Kelantan River' or 'Bandar Kota Bharu' as your destination. The fare from the city center to the river should be around RM 15-25, and the travel time is approximately 15 minutes, depending on traffic conditions.

    Walking

    If you're already in the vicinity and wish to walk, head towards Jalan Padang Tembak from the Kota Bharu city center. It's a pleasant walk of about 1.5 km (approximately 20-25 minutes) that will lead you directly to the river. Make sure to follow the road signs directing towards the Kelantan River.

    Discover more about Kelantan River

    The Kelantan River is a captivating natural wonder that meanders through the vibrant town of Kota Bharu, serving as both a picturesque backdrop and a focal point for various outdoor activities. Tourists flock to the river to experience its serene atmosphere, which is characterized by lush greenery and tranquil waters. The river is particularly known for its scenic boat rides, offering visitors a unique perspective of the surrounding landscapes as they glide along the gentle currents. Whether you opt for a leisurely paddle or a guided tour, the experience is sure to be memorable.In addition to boat rides, the banks of the Kelantan River are perfect for picnicking and relaxation. Families and friends often gather here to enjoy the fresh air, scenic views, and the soothing sounds of nature. The area is dotted with local vendors selling traditional snacks and refreshments, allowing visitors to savor authentic Malaysian flavors while soaking in the environment. As the sun sets, the river transforms into a magical place where the reflections of the colorful skies dance upon the water surface.The Kelantan River is not just a natural attraction; it also plays a vital role in the cultural and economic life of the region. Local fishing communities thrive in these waters, and the river serves as a vital transportation route for goods and services. Exploring the Kelantan River offers tourists a glimpse into the rich cultural tapestry of Kota Bharu, making it an essential stop for anyone visiting the area.
